Abrasion Resistant Plates – Abrex 400 / 450 / 500

High-strength abrasion-resistant (AR) steel plates, Abrex 400, 450, and 500, are designed to endure severe wear and tear in demanding applications. The service life of components exposed to abrasive conditions is greatly increased by these plates, which are designed for exceptional endurance and offer exceptional hardness, toughness, and impact strength. Abrex plates (originally from Nippon Steel & Sumitomo Metal Corporation, or NSSMC) are made using sophisticated metallurgical methods and are perfect for applications where resistance to wear and deformation is essential, like material handling, mining, building, and recycling.

Available Grades:

Grade Typical Hardness (HBW) Ideal Use-Case Scenario
Abrex 400 ~400 HBW General wear applications, moderate impact resistance
Abrex 450 ~450 HBW Higher wear resistance, better impact strength
Abrex 500 ~500 HBW Extreme wear conditions, minimal deformation

Chemical Composition (Typical %):

Grade C Mn Si Cr Ni Mo B
Abrex 400 0.20 1.50 0.50 1.00 0.25 0.25 0.003
Abrex 450 0.25 1.60 0.50 1.00 0.25 0.30 0.004
Abrex 500 0.30 1.70 0.60 1.20 0.30 0.40 0.004

(Values are indicative and may vary by manufacturer or specification.)


Mechanical Properties:

  • Yield Strength: ~1000 MPa (varies by grade)

  • Tensile Strength: 1250–1550 MPa

  • Hardness: 400 / 450 / 500 HB (as per grade)

  • Elongation: 8–12% (depending on thickness & grade)


Applications:

  • Mining equipment (dump truck bodies, buckets, liners)

  • Construction machinery (bulldozers, excavators)

  • Cement and steel plants (chutes, conveyors, crushers)

  • Recycling & demolition equipment

  • Hoppers, silos, shot blasting machines

  • Agricultural machinery and heavy trailers

Weldability & Forming:

With the right safety measures and preparation, Abrex plates can be readily welded. They are appropriate for precision applications needing intricate shapes because they have exceptional cold-forming qualities, particularly in thinner portions.


Equivalent Grades:

Brand Equivalent Grade
Abrex 400 Hardox 400, RAEX 400, Rockstar 400
Abrex 450 Hardox 450, RAEX 450, Quard 450
Abrex 500 Hardox 500, RAEX 500, Dillidur 500
